Why not just run with the music on my MP3 player?
You can.

According to Professor Andy Lane, here are five conditions in a great running playlist:

- A fast tempo - somewhere between 155 BPM (beats per minute) and 180 BPM
- A motivating genre or vibe and uplifting arrangements
- Lyrics that inspire or move
- A structure or compilation of tracks for the kind of workout you want
- Memory triggers music can make

We use the first four of those conditions to make specific workouts.
Interval sessions with fast short sprints and recoveries, or longer steady tempo sessions to help with half and full marathon training.

The coaching we add to the music also helps you exercise with good form, and will help keep you going when it feels hard.
